O.J. Simpson’s Iconic White Ford Bronco and Its Continued Cultural Impact

The white Ford Bronco, made famous by O.J. Simpson's 1994 police chase, remains a symbol of 1990s America and continues to captivate public interest.

  • O.J. Simpson's infamous 1994 police chase in a white Ford Bronco was watched by 90 million people, making the vehicle a cultural icon.
  • The Bronco, now housed in the Alcatraz East Crime Museum in Tennessee, shares space with other notorious vehicles like Ted Bundy's Volkswagen Beetle.
  • Despite its association with Simpson, the Bronco's legacy transcends its infamous past, influencing pop culture and continuing to be a topic of fascination.
  • Ford recalled thousands of Bronco vehicles on the same day Simpson passed away, highlighting the enduring connection between the man and the model.
  • The vehicle's journey from a police chase to museum exhibit reflects its complex role in American cultural history.
